Theater's Edge is bringing their production of Blood Brothers to Goshen Theater's stage!
We can't wait to see this musical on our stage!
Blood Brothers is a musical with book, lyrics, and music by W***y Russell and produced by Bill Kenwright. The story is a contemporary nature versus nurture plot, revolving around fraternal twins Mickey and Eddie, who were separated at birth, one subsequently being raised in a wealthy family, the other in a poor family. The different environments take the twins to opposite ends of the social spectrum, one becoming a councillor, and the other unemployed and in prison.

Goshen Theater Drama Club’s Summer Camp is a unique, three-week program focusing on fine arts learning, fun, and performance. Participants learn about theater, design, storytelling, history, and teamwork. Classes are held at the newly-renovated, historic Goshen Theater.
Professional instructors and local educators serve as guides for this one-of-a-kind program. The culmination of the three-week experience is a live performance on the Goshen Theater Stage! Each student’s design work and group projects will be displayed in a gallery show in the GT lobby.
The Drama Club’s summer camp doesn’t just focus on performers: Students are exposed to every aspect of theater production, helping to create and design their final show. From program design to costumes and scenic painting, the Goshen Theater Drama Club’s three-week summer program is for youth, by youth!
We believe practical, hands-on creativity is the best way to learn, and you’ll be surprised how much theater arts has to teach about math, science, English, writing, and creative problem-solving.
Two tracks are available to campers: “Performance” and “Technical Theater.” While every student will experience both performance-based and technical design lessons, we want them to explore art in the most exciting – and comfortable – ways for them. Performance track students will be on stage for the showcase, while Technical Theater students will create designs, running the production from behind the scenes.

The Goshen College Film Production program will present the premiere of their documentary ‘Goshen - A Sundown Town’s Transformation’ on Tuesday, March 21st at 7pm at The Goshen Theater. The event is free and open to the whole community. There will be concessions available. A panel discussion sponsored and moderated by the Goshen Community Relations Commission will follow the film. ‘Goshen - A Sundown Town’s Transformation’ explores Goshen, Indiana’s past as a racially exclusionary Sundown Town and how the community is finding ways to acknowledge this history and move forward. There have been thousands of such communities in the U.S., but Goshen is among the first to make a bipartisan declaration regarding “a past to stand against.” For most of the 20th century, starting around 1900, Goshen, Indiana, was a “sundown town,” meaning African Americans were, by social and cultural means, excluded from living in Goshen or even staying overnight here. On March 17, 2015—after unanimous support from the Goshen Ministerial Association, Community Relations Commission, City Council and mayor—the council addressed Goshen’s lamentable legacy by adopting “A resolution acknowledging the racially exclusionary past of Goshen, Indiana, as a ‘sundown town.’” The resolution concludes: “It happened, it was wrong, it’s a new day.” However, the shadow of this sundown-town history remains, and to what extent the “new day” is realized is up to the resolve of the community. The short-documentary was made by Goshen College film production major, Silas Immanuel, as a Maple Scholar’s project advised by Kyle Hufford, Associate Professor of Communication. The Goshen Theater is one of the most significant pieces of downtown Goshen’s revitalization. For over eighty years, the Goshen Theater was the showpiece of downtown Goshen’s entertainment and shopping district. Restoration of this key facility helps secure Goshen’s economic stability for over two hundred small businesses in our community. A renovated theater will also help position Downtown Goshen as a regional hub for arts and entertainment.
